More info on Bob …
1. 30 years experience as a business / marketing troubleshooter and consultant with many of the world’s leading companies, including Coca Cola, Citibank, Anheuser Busch, Mercedes Benz, Associated Financial Planners, Frito Lay. This has provided a wide variety of experience with a vast number of issues in many diverse industries.
2. 8 years experience as a speaker / trainer at over 1,000 conferences. This has required understanding company issues and problems and listening to the views and perspectives of some of the world’s top business leaders such as Bill Gates, Richard Branson etc.
3. Was CEO of publicly listed company Powerplay International, a television, media and sports company which provided experience of the requirements and obligations of a public company to the Exchange, the market and shareholders.
4. Marketing Director for inaugural Formula One in Australia. Responsible for all Government negotiation, establishment of course, format and staging of the week long event, all marketing, ticket sales, licensing, sponsorships. Had a team of 10 professionals and hundreds of project specialists.
5. Created a customer relationship and service program at every level of the business, for Nippon Travel (the world’s second largest business travel company), which resulted in a $105 million profit turnaround in the first 12 months of operation.
6. Created a media, in-store, in-pack promotion for Frito Lay in a strategic relationship with Scholastic, which resulted in an increase in sales for Frito Lay of $115 million in a 3-month period.
7. Created lifestyle promotions and tie-ins for Coca Cola in 16 countries, working with licenses, distributors, retailers and media to create major ‘incremental product sales’ programs in individual countries, accounting for different cultures, different regulations and diverse media channels.
8. Created the 100 Year centenary celebrations of American movies. Worked with all studios, the first time they had ever worked together, corporations and media globally. The result was $40 million in sponsorship, 1000 hours of free television time on Turner Networks, Special edition of Newsweek, promotions in every General Motors and Blockbuster outlet in the USA and a 90 minute global TV special.
9. Author of 5 best selling books across the world. Complex Marketing sales exceeding 100,000 copies. Also 4 CD business sets and contributor to magazines on Business, Marketing and Franchising across the world.
10. World Series Cricket - was the marketing director for the Kerry Packer, World Series Cricket, one-day cricket revolution. Responsibilities included signing players, marketing, promotion, licensing, television rights, sponsorship.
11. Winner of the ‘International Marketer of the Year’ award for the global promotion for 100 Years…100 Movies. Also a shared winner of a Clio award and the winner of 4 Silver Telly awards for work with Citibank.
